Background/Aim Tooth avulsion (TA) is a severe form of traumatic dental injury. Treatment outcome depends on the immediate measures taken. Usually, first responders are laypeople and internet has become a favored platform for them to access health-related information. The aim of this study was to evaluate the accuracy, quality, readability and popularity of patient-oriented web information on emergency management of TA. Methods Three search engines (Google, Bing and Yahoo.com) were browsed with six VPNs using ‘knocked out tooth’, ‘fallen out tooth’ and ‘tooth avulsion’ as keywords. Top 20 results for each were evaluated. Webpages were included if they had information oriented to caregivers. They were analyzed for accuracy (cut-off ≥ 95%). Quality of the web pages was assessed using DISCERN and Journal of the American Medical Association (JAMA) benchmark. Readability was evaluated using: Flesch-Kincaid Grade Level (FKGL), Gunning Fog (FOG), Simple Measure of Gobbledygook (SMOG), and Coleman-Liau Index (CLI). Popularity was assessed by Alexa Popularity Rank (APR). Accurate and inaccurate webpages were compared using Chi-square analysis and Mann-Whitney U test. Spearman's correlation between accuracy and popularity was established. p Results Seventy-two webpages were included. 23 (32%) were accurate (k = 0.94). Median DISCERN rating for accurate and inaccurate webpages was 3.0 [2.5–3.0] and 3.0 [2.0–3.0] respectively (p= 0.331). 10(44%) of accurate and 12(24.5%) of the inaccurate webpages had high-quality JAMA (p=0.089). Median readability scores for accurate: FKGL (8[6.75-9.2]), FOG (10.6 [9.55-12.3]), CLI (7[6-7]), SMOG (6.7 [6.15-7.5]); and inaccurate webpages: FKGL (7.85 [6.275-8.525]), FOG (10.55 [8.875-11.425]), CLI (7 [7-8.25]), SMOG (7 [6.2-7.925]). 68(94.5%) and 4(5.5%) webpages had average and difficult readability, respectively with a significantly higher CLI score in inaccurate webpages (p=.0035). Median APR was 1,02,538 [26852-1443755] for accurate and 7,63,190 [219799-2992067] for inaccurate webpages (p=0.163), with no correlation between accuracy and APR, Spearman rho = -0.241, p (2-tailed) = 0.0704. Conclusion Relevant webpages were limited and had low accuracy. This can impact the emergency management by laypeople and adversely affect the outcome of TA.
